Two bodies have been found in the East River within 48 hours of each other, prompting ongoing investigations by the NYPD.

The first incident occurred on Friday, Aug. 2, around 10:51 a.m. The NYPD Harbor Unit responded to a 911 call about a woman in the East River near East 23rd Street. The woman, identified as 35-year-old Jessica Harvey from East 78th Street, was pronounced dead at the scene.

Two days later, on Sunday, Aug. 4, around 9:36 a.m., the Harbor Unit was called to another water rescue near East 106th Street and the East River. This time, they found a 19-year-old man, Kareem Abdelkareem, from East 110th Street. He also did not survive.

The police are actively investigating both cases, and the chief medical examiner will determine the causes of their deaths. So far, the NYPD has not confirmed any connection between the two incidents.
